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
952 1891 11
3126065 9175795
3126065 9175795
507339 7187 1892018 33429 16848
All about undefined
Interested in learning more?
3126065 9175795
507339 7187 1892018 33429 16848
See more
30 705288527 762200
666127 958756232 2246 9068
See more
0862 329898773
78611 3637 09931135916
See more